Something to try:

Open up a command window (assuming you're using windows) --

Start - run, type in CMD and press enter.

Then, in order at the command prompt:

ipconfig /release
ipconfig /flush dns
ipconfig /renew

A DNS server stores a list of the "where to go" IPs when you give a URL. It is possible that the ISP's DNS server lost access to part of its database. In short it has no idea where agni.lindenlab.com is but it probably still has access to the IP numbers of the other places you go.

If you know how you can try changing your DNS host to OpenDNS. OpenDNS | Providing A Safer And Faster Internet
